2 Day Bruny Island & Port Arthur Tour From Hobart

A captivating 2-day tour that showcases the best of Tasmania, combining the natural beauty of Bruny Island with the historical allure of Port Arthur. This crafted tour invites you to explore the unique wildlife, stunning coastlines, and gorgeous beaches of Bruny Island, celebrated as one of Tasmania's premier destinations. It continues to the Tasman Peninsula, to the historic Port Arthur, offering a deep dive into Australia's past. From gourmet local produce to historical narratives, this tour promises an unforgettable Tasmanian experience.

The Neck Lookout on Bruny Island.What You Will See:

  • Bruny Island: Discover the island’s diverse wildlife, rugged coastlines, and world-class beaches. Indulge in the finest local produce, capturing the essence of Tasmania’s natural bounty.
  • Eaglehawk Neck: At the gateway to the Tasman Peninsula, pause at Pirates Bay lookout and the Dog Line monument, offering spectacular photo opportunities and a glimpse into the area’s intriguing history.
  • Tasmanian Chocolate Foundry: Satisfy your sweet tooth with a visit to this haven of confectionery delights, where artisanal chocolates are crafted using the finest Tasmanian ingredients.
  • Port Arthur Lavender Farm: Explore the vibrant fields of lavender and discover unique handmade products, encapsulating the essence of this picturesque farm.
  • Port Arthur Historic Site: Step back in time at one of Australia’s most significant heritage areas, with a guided tour and harbor cruise providing insights into the convict era.
  • Maingon Bay and Remarkable Cave: Opt for an additional stop to witness the awe-inspiring natural beauty of the Tasman Peninsula, with its dramatic coastal features and panoramic views.

Church ruins at Historic Port Arthur siteGeneral Information:

  • Duration: 2 Days (approx.)
  • Location: Hobart, Tasmania
  • Price: From AUD $225.00 per person
  • Product Code: 2D-BI-PA
  • Inclusions: The tour includes visits to Bruny Island, Eaglehawk Neck, the Tasmanian Chocolate Foundry, Port Arthur Lavender Farm, and the Port Arthur Historic Site. Note that entry to the Port Arthur Historic Site is at the guest’s own cost, which includes a 35-minute guided tour and a 20-minute harbor cruise.
  • Optional: Guests can choose to spend the full 4 hours at the Port Arthur Historic Site or opt for an additional stop at Maingon Bay and Remarkable Cave after 3 hours.
